Strong’s G1611 · Greek

ἔκστασις
ékstasis

Definition

a displacement of the mind, i.e. bewilderment, "ecstasy"

Etymology

from G1839 (ἐξίστημι);

Where the KJV renders it

  • + be amazed
  • amazement
  • astonishment
  • trance
